✅ Comment installer un add-on officiel et non officiel

licence

Les add-ons (extensions) permettent d’ajouter des fonctions, services ou autres à votre Home Assistant. Des services très connus et reconnus (comme Node-Red, Grafana, InfluxDB, DuckDNS, etc…) sont déjà presque configuré pour communiquer simplement avec votre système domotique.

Il existe deux types d’extensions :

  • Les officielles : reconnues officiellement par Home Assistant
  • Les non officielles : nécessitant l’ajout du dépôt GitHub en manuel.

L’installation des extensions étant toujours la même, voici les différentes méthodes.

Niveau requis

  • Débutant / Intermédiaire / Avancé

Matériels nécessaires / Matériels utilisés / Prérequis

  • Une installation Home Assistant

Installation d’une extension Officielle.

Rendez vous dans supervisor , Add-ons. Faites une recherche de votre Extensions puis cliquer dessus. (Ici Mosquitto Broker).

Vous avez devant vous une interface avec des onglets.
Pour le moment il y a seulement les onglets info et documentation.
Dans la première, c’est une explication du rôle de l’add-ons et dans la deuxième c’est la documentation de configuration et les ports à ouvrir (si besoin).

NOTA : Si l’add-on que vous essayez d’installer est Ingress cela veut dire qu’il ne nécessite pas d’ouverture de port sur votre routeur.

Cliquer sur install. L’installation prendra plus ou moins de temps en fonction de votre connexion internet et d l’add-on.

Une fois installé, des onglets supplémentaires apparaissent. Un onglet Configuration et un onglet Log.

L’onglet configuration vous permettra de savoir ce qui est autorisé ou nécessaire avant de démarrer votre add-on.

L’onglet Log vous permettra de voir si tout s’est bien passé et dans le cas contraire, une piste pour essayer de résoudre le problème. Pour cela, il faudra cliquer sur REFRESH sinon rien ne s’affichera.

Une fois votre configuration paramétrée, retourner sur l’onglet Info puis sélectionner, si vous le souhaitez, Start on Boot et Auto Update avant de cliquer sur START.

Ce sont deux choix qui vous reviennent. Personnellement je préfère faire les mises à jour moi-même ce qui permet de voir les changelog et vérifier qu’elle ne va rien casser.

NOTA : Il y a certain Add-on qui n’ont pas besoin de fonctionner en permanence, par exemple ESPHome, mais d’autres doivent être démarrés dès le lancement, comme Mosquitto Boker sinon vos appareils MQTT ne seront pas disponibles.

NOTA 2 : Bien-sur, plus il y a d’add-on installé plus il faudra de ressources à votre installation.

Installation d’une extension Non Officielle.

La procédure pour installer l’add-on non officiel est identique. La seul différence est qu’il faut ajouter la source de l’add-on.

Ajouter une source.

Toujours dans add-on, cliquer sur les ... en haut à droite puis sur Repositories.
Ajouter votre source (ici GitHub - yllibed/hassio: Yllibed's HASS-IO add-ons pour Zigbee Assistant) puis ADD .

Addons10-1

Vous pouvez voir vos sources ajoutées et vos recherches inclurons les nouveaux add-on de la source ajoutée.

Conclusion.

Cet article ne vous apprendra peut être rien mais cela nous permettra de ne pas avoir à détailler la partie installation d’extension dans nos articles.

Nous vous fournirons le nom de l’extension et la configuration.

Une question, un problème

Besoin d'aide ? Cliquez ici !

Annexes

Sources

  • RAS

Suivi des modifications

  • 12/02/2021 : Suppression de la partie HACS.
  • 03/11/2020 : V2 @McFly
  • 15/05/2020 : V1